Gardening Projects
CLAW has been involved with the planning, training and creation of community gardens and tyre gardens in Soweto for 4 years. We have two qualified permaculturists at CLAW – David Khoza and Danile Sifaya. They are responsible for liaising with various community leaders, school heads and individuals who seek to start gardening projects. After site visits and planning, they are able to combine with communities to lay out gardens. Our gardening projects play a huge role in the creation of work as well as providing essential foods for HIV/AIDS sufferers and poor communities.
We have the following operational and profitable gardening projects in Soweto:
Cheese Factory (Community garden)
Slovoville (Gardening group)
Matholiesville (Community garden)
BraamFischerville (Community garden)
Meadowlands (School garden)
Kliptown (Community garden)
Lawley (School gardern)
